The formula for the area of a cone is 3.14 times the radius times the side (πrl). So the surface area of the cone equals the area of the circle plus the area of the cone and the final formula is given by: SA = πr2 + πrl. Where, r is the radius. h is the height. l is the slant height.

Read MoreIn this case, the cone has only one circular surface at the base, which has to be added to the curved surface area to get its total surface area. Total surface area of cone formula = Curved surface area + area of the base. As we know, a cone has a circular base. So, the base area of the cone is πr2, hence the formula becomes, TSA = πrl + πr2.

Read More2021-5-22 A cone has radius of 10 cm at the base and a slant height of 25 cm. What is the surface area of the cone? Solution: The surface area of a cone formula is πr 2 + π*r*s.. Surface area = (π*10 2) + (π*10*25) = 1100 cm 2. This can also be written as 0.11 m 2 (1100 multiplied by 10-4 to convert from cm 2 to m 2).. Note – remember to check units when calculating the surface area.
